As new treatments extend survival, the threat of SREs increases

  • The median survival for patients with advanced lung cancer treated with
    paclitaxel + carboplatin + bevacizumab is more than 1 year4
  • The median time to first SRE is only 1.2 months after diagnosis of metastasis
    in patients with lung cancer5
